Course Curriculum Overview :

I would rate the course a 9 out of 10 as the teachings here also had a practical approach to it, and the exams were also held at a reasonable gap of time. That gave us ample amount of time to prepare and the difficulty level was also decided based upon the teaching of the subject.

Loan/ Scholarship Provisions :

We had to pay the fee after each and every semester. College also had a financial assistance plan and we used to pay the fee through a demand draft. College placements were not offered. The complete cost of our course came out to be 3 lakh rupees which is slightly on a higher side.

Campus Life :

It was an amazing experience, and there were a lot of feats that happened during those 3 years that I studied. I also got to be part of the organizing committee of on those fests and that helped me in developing leadership skills.

Admission :

The admission was based on an entrance test, I scored 338 rank in my course, which helped me in getting this college during the 1st list. Admission process was pretty smooth and and the entrance exam was pretty straight forward with basic analytical questions and some grammar questions.

Faculty :

The faculty to student ratio was pretty appropriate, and the faculty was pretty approachable too. They were diligent with our doubts and always had quick responses. We used to interact with our teachers on a daily basis, even when it was a holiday, our teachers made sure we were grasping everything we were taught. We also had a WhatsApp group where-in the faculty used to share important information about our courses.
